Hola consulta estoy haciendo un sistema de comentarios en pagina y cuando cargo un comentario con numeros me lo imprime pero si pongo una palabra o frase no que puedo hacer?
Este es el form
Código PHP:
Ver original<CENTER>
<SPAN STYLE="font-size:11px;font-family:Tahoma;color:black;font-weight:bold">
.Enviar Comentario.
</SPAN>
</CENTER>
<p>
<FORM NAME="miFormu" ACTION="nuevocomentario.php"
METHOD="post">
<INPUT TYPE="hidden" NAME="id" VALUE="<?
echo $id; ?>">
Nick : <INPUT TYPE="text" NAME="nick" SIZE=20 MAXLENGTH=20>
<BR>
Comentario: <INPUT TYPE="text" NAME="comentario"
SIZE=28 MAXLENGTH=250>
<BR>
<INPUT TYPE="submit" CLASS="boton" VALUE="Enviar
Comentario">
</FORM>
<CENTER>
<TABLE CELLSPACING=1 CELLPADDING=1 WIDTH=300 BORDER=0 STYLE="border:1px solid black">
<TR>
<TD BGCOLOR="#FAFAFA">
<CENTER>
<SPAN STYLE="font-size:11px;font-family:Tahoma;color:black;font-weight:bold"> .Comentarios De Los Usuarios.
</SPAN>
</CENTER>
</TD>
</TR>
<TR>
<TD HEIGHT=1 BGCOLOR=black>
</TD>
</TR>
<TR>
<TD BGCOLOR="#FEFEFE">
<SPAN STYLE="font-size:11px;font-family:Tahoma;color:black;">
<?php
$bd_servidor = "localhost";
$bd_usuario = "root";
$bd_contrasenya = "********";
$bd_bdname = "usuario";
$bd_tabla = "comentario";
// Conexión y selección de la base de datos
$resultComen = mysql_query("SELECT * FROM comentario WHERE comentario ORDER BY id ASC");
//$resultComen = mysql_query("SELECT * FROM comentario WHERE id_noticias='$id' ORDER BY id ASC");
{
?> ;
<FONT COLOR=RED>
<B><? echo $rowComen["nick"]; ?></B>
</FONT>
:
<? echo $rowComen["comentario"]; ?>
<BR>
<?
}
?>
</SPAN>
</TD>
</TR>
</TABLE>
</CENTER>
este es el php
Código PHP:
Ver original<?php
//AQUI CONEXION O include() DE ARCHIVO DE CONEXION CON BASE DE DATOS.
//conexion MySQL
$bd_servidor = "localhost";
$bd_usuario = "root";
$bd_contrasenya = "********";
$bd_bdname = "usuario";
$bd_tabla = "comentario";
// Conexión y selección de la base de datos
if(isset($_POST["id"]) && isset($_POST["nick"]) && isset($_POST["comentario"])) {
if($_POST["comentario"] != "")
{
if($_POST["nick"] == "")
{
$nickNuevo = "anonimo";
}
else
{
$nickNuevo = $_POST["nick"];
}
$resultCom2 = mysql_query("SELECT id FROM comentario ORDER BY id DESC LIMIT 0,1"); $con = $rowCom2["id"];
$con++;
$idNoticia = $_POST["id"];
$comentarioNoticia = $_POST["comentario"];
mysql_query("INSERT INTO comentario VALUES ('$con','$idNoticia','$nickNuevo','$comentarioNoticia')"); //$query = "INSERT INTO comentario (id, noticia, nick, ccomentaio) VALUES ('$con','$idNoticia','$nickNuevo','$comentarioNoticia')";
echo 'Comentario Enviado Con Exito. Espere Unos Segundos…';
}
else
{
echo 'Debe Introducir Un Comentario.';
}
}
?>
si me pueden ayudar se lo agradezco